Celebrate Winter in Dublin by enjoying a tour of the city from the roof of Croke Park, followed by dinner and drinks at Botanical Restaurant in the nearby Dublin One Hotel. The ‘Skyline & Dine’ offers run on Thursdays and Fridays over the Winter.

The GAA Museum is delighted to partner with Dublin One Hotel to spread good cheer this Christmas with two new and exclusive ‘Skyline and Dine’ experiences.

Celebrate Winter in Dublin by enjoying a tour of the city from the roof of Croke Park followed by dinner and drinks at Botanical Restaurant in the nearby Dublin One Hotel.

These dining experiences will run on Thursday afternoons (€50pp) and Friday lunchtimes (€44pp) and must be booked through the GAA Museum by emailing tours@crokepark.ie.

The restaurant is located at Dublin One Hotel, a ten-minute walk from Croke Park. Each Skyline tour lasts 90 minutes.

Croke Park is an iconic stadium, which has been at the heart of Irish sporting and cultural life for over 100 years. Enjoy an unrivalled state-of-the-art interactive visitor experience and learn about Ireland’s national games, hurling and GAA football (like soccer where both hands and feet are used). Families with younger children can book a tour with the Museum mascot Cluasóg, the Irish hare.
